Webby the prices of the inputs, rand w? Using our economic intuition, what can we say about why this is so? Solution: We observe that the conditional factor demands, K(q;w;r) = ay1=c and L(q;w;r) = by1=c; are both independent of the input prices rand w;while the cost function is increasing in both rand w:The reason for this is as follows.
